A little bit more about World Coffee Research


World Coffee Research (WCR) is a non-profit, collaborative research and development program that aims to help grow, protect, and enhance supplies of quality coffee while improving the livelihood of the families who produce it. So, why is WCR so important? Well, the long-term supply and availability of high quality coffee is seriously threatened and there is a lack of research to identify appropriate and innovative ways of increasing cup quality and volumes of quality coffee. In response, World Coffee Research conducts quality-focused research that is shared industry wide for the benefit of all. Therefore, the more we can all support this fantastic program, the longer we’ll be able to preserve the good stuff and keep that caffeine flowing! 


On ground level, World Coffee Research supports countries to modernise their variety improvement systems, align their research with market demand, and bring tools and proven approaches from other crops to accelerate progress in coffee. When it comes to coffee roasting WCR highlights the coffee industry’s shared priorities for agricultural innovation, driving value for everyone from farmers to consumers.


So what’s World Coffee Research’s Checkoff Program, and why is it so important? 


WCR’s Checkoff Program is a way for coffee suppliers and roasters/retailers across the world to invest pennies per pound to ensure the future of coffee. It's a worldwide collaborative effort. The contribution is calibrated to roasters’ and retailers’ purchase volume and built into the cost of green coffee. This means that the more coffee we purchase - the more we can contribute to this fantastic program. 


So how exactly do we track our donations? Well, we’ll do so by taking note of applicable green coffee purchases, adding the fee to invoices, and passing contributions directly  through to WCR. Oh, and coffee suppliers can also double their impact and become a WCR member company by matching roaster and retailer contributions.
